Venice to Yokohama by Air freight

The quickest way to get from Venice to Yokohama by plane will take about 19h 26m and departs from Venice Marco Polo Airport (VCE) and arrives into Narita International Airport (NRT). There are flights departing every 1-2 days on this route. Austrian Airlines is one of the carriers that operates regular services on this route with flights departing every 1-2 days.

Venice to Yokohama by Container ship

The quickest way to get from Venice to Yokohama by ship will take about 62 days 23h and departs from Venice (ITVCE) and arrives into Tokyo (JPTYO). There are vessels departing every 2-4 weeks on this route. Hapag-Lloyd is one of the carriers that operates regular services on this route with vessels departing every 2-4 weeks.
